Developmental Team: ages 4-6 years old (Jr. Varsity)

JV Team skill Requirements: Must be able to swim one full lap (50 yards) or more demonstrating freestyle like arms with a productive kick and can demonstrate
basic rotary breathing skills. These swimmers can swim a full length of the pool with backstroke kick and arms. These swimmers have successfully completed all
skills for Frogs level swim lessons. They can jump in from both the wall and the block with ease and are attempting to dive. These swimmers enjoy the water greatly
and have the physical strength to swim for long periods of time. This practice will focus strongly on preparing these swimmers for a team like environment.  

JV Team Participation Requirements:  All participants will need to attend 6 out of 9 monthly Team activities and attend 2 meets per year to support the swim
team. You will be given a calendar of events during the first parent meeting of the year.

JV Team Structure: Developmental Team Season runs from Sept 2009-May 2010. Our Developmental Swim Team practices are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day and
Thursdays from 3:30-4:15 pm. All swimmers need to make a minimum of 2 days per week commitment to the program. All SFSC team programs are on a membership
status and cannot be prorated for low attendance.

JV Team Competition: All Developmental team members will have the opportunity to compete through our in house fun meets and time trials. These meets will give
each swimmer the opportunity to experience what a real life swim meet would feel like while sustaining a positive and fun swimming environment.
